STEMCELL Technologies, Canada’s largest biotech company, is looking for a new Manager, Enterprise Content and Knowledge to join our growing team!


In this role, you will be the internal lead for the ECM cross functional program, working with senior management and SMEs across the company to propose, design, plan, and manage the execution of initiatives intended to improve content and knowledge management.


This person will also collaborate with process, data, and analytics governance teams to ensure content and knowledge management roles, responsibilities, processes, data, and reports are standardized, following best practices, and presenting high quality. Come be a part of a team dedicated to bringing novel products to the life sciences sector!



Duties & Responsibilities:


  • Report on the status of knowledge management initiatives to applicable stakeholders
  • Lead, manage, coach, develop and evaluate direct reports through regular one-on-one and team meetings; sets team goals, conduct performance reviews and make compensation recommendations for direct reports
  • Responsible for establishing and leading the achievement of annual goals for the Enterprise Content Management (ECM) team
  • Design, plan, initiate, and manage the execution of content and knowledge management initiatives; delegating and overseeing the work of direct reports and other key stakeholders
  • Identify and escalate gaps in current knowledge management practices, developing business cases to address those gaps


Knowledge & Qualifications:


  • Solid Project Management, Program Management and Management Reporting skills
  • Business and Data Analysis experience
  • Strong negotiation and communication skills
  • Team Management Experience
  • Bachelor's degree with 10+ years of relevant experience or master's with 8+ years experience or PHD with 5+ years of experience

STEMCELL Technologies is a privately-owned biotechnology company based in Vancouver that helps power leading-edge life science research around the world. Scientists performing stem cell, immunology, cancer, regenerative medicine and cellular therapy research are among those who rely on our cell culture media, cell separation products, instruments, ancillary reagents and contract assay services. We create novel, useful, standardized products of unfailing quality and deliver them to more than 70 countries via our many regional offices plus distribution centres in Vancouver, Seattle, Grenoble and Singapore. Driven by our love of science and our passion for quality, we see ourselves simply as “Scientists Helping Scientists” – standing by our customers to provide outstanding products, technical support and training. We have over 1000 science-oriented employees globally, including 250 PhDs/MScs, with most others holding a BSc or engineering degree. STEMCELL is proud to be the largest Biotechnology employer in Canada.
